Summary

The global pandemic and societal upheavals of 2020 have ushered in a new era for companies, small and large. Across industries, organizations are resetting their internal and external priorities, such as the physical and mental health of employees. In this new environment, how do we ensure that work is seen as meaningful by employees, a key prerequisite to productivity? This session will examine how leaders are rethinking purpose while maintaining organizational agility.

MODERATOR

Vivian Schiller joined the Aspen Institute in January 2020 as Executive Director of Aspen Digital, which empowers policymakers, civic organizations, companies, and the public to be responsible stewards of technology and media in the service of an informed, just, and equitable world. A longtime executive at the intersection of journalism, media and technology, Schiller has held executive roles at some of the most respected media organizations in the world. Those include: President and CEO of NPR; Global Chair of News at Twitter; General Manager of NYTimes.com; Chief Digital Officer of NBC News; Chief of the Discovery Times Channel, a joint venture of The New York Times and Discovery Communications; and Head of CNN documentary and long form divisions. Documentaries and series produced under her auspices earned multiple honors, including three Peabody Awards, four Alfred I. DuPont-Columbia University Awards, and dozens of Emmys. Schiller is a member of the Council on Foreign Relations; and a Director of the Scott Trust, which owns The Guardian.

AGENDA AND KEY QUESTIONS
  • Session I.  Where are we today: New Approaches to How We Work 
    • How are we adjusting our organizational culture in the face of a global pandemic, a distributed workforce juggling new demands and a nation reckoning with social injustices? 
  • Session II.  Where do we need to be: Reminaging Purpose
    • How have organizations integrated purpose with business goals?
    • What are the primary drivers of meaning that must be accelerated? 
    • What are the major obstacles to creating true meaning in the workplace?
  • Session III. How do we get there: The Flourishing Enterprise 
    • How do we address long-standing mindsets and other barriers to building resilience within organizations?
    • What should leaders be doing now?
